Catalog Description
International frameworks for the sustainability and circularity in cultural heritage conservation (UN Sustainable Development Goals and Cultural Heritage, New Green Deal, New European Bauhaus). Case studies: circular adaptive reuse of historic buildings. Inclusivity - citizen participation, social inclusion. Climate change adaptation and risk mitigation of cultural heritage.

Course Learning Outcomes

1. define different meanings and dimensions of cultural heritage

2. describe the challenges that cultural heritage face globally

3. discuss the current issues in cultural heritage

4. propose possible solutions for the global challenges that cultural heritage faces

5. argue the global case studies about cultural heritage, sustainability and change considering the local dynamics in different contexts
